aboutsummaryrefslogtreecommitdiffstats
path: root/Internationalization
diff options
context:
space:
mode:
authorTeddy Wing2023-08-23 01:01:24 +0200
committerTeddy Wing2023-08-23 01:01:24 +0200
commite29b5f548269d8956d7b664ae32edc6d8a104b2c (patch)
tree5a16c34d407ed20ca64547b7b2908089689d1993 /Internationalization
parent10ba80e2d2c39d90411484b823255afa44c94583 (diff)
downloadBase-Windowed-Application-e29b5f548269d8956d7b664ae32edc6d8a104b2c.tar.bz2
MainMenu: Use stringWithFormat for titles containing application name
I get the sense that the word order, particularly for the "Help" menu item, may be different in other languages. Rather than force a certain word order by concatenating strings, include the application name in the localisation by making it a format string with an argument.
Diffstat (limited to 'Internationalization')
-rw-r--r--Internationalization/en.lproj/Localizable.strings9
-rw-r--r--Internationalization/fr.lproj/Localizable.strings9
2 files changed, 12 insertions, 6 deletions
diff --git a/Internationalization/en.lproj/Localizable.strings b/Internationalization/en.lproj/Localizable.strings
index be3d2bf..a848c30 100644
--- a/Internationalization/en.lproj/Localizable.strings
+++ b/Internationalization/en.lproj/Localizable.strings
@@ -8,7 +8,7 @@
"\tRight to Left" = "\tRight to Left";
/* About menu item. */
-"About" = "About";
+"About %@" = "About %@";
/* Align Left menu item. */
"Align Left" = "Align Left";
@@ -94,8 +94,11 @@
/* Help menu title. */
"Help" = "Help";
+/* Help menu item. */
+"%@ Help" = "%@ Help";
+
/* Hide menu item. */
-"Hide" = "Hide";
+"Hide %@" = "Hide %@";
/* Hide Others menu item. */
"Hide Others" = "Hide Others";
@@ -146,7 +149,7 @@
"Print…" = "Print…";
/* Quit menu item. */
-"Quit" = "Quit";
+"Quit %@" = "Quit %@";
/* Redo menu item. */
"Redo" = "Redo";
diff --git a/Internationalization/fr.lproj/Localizable.strings b/Internationalization/fr.lproj/Localizable.strings
index 0f0f16d..e4507df 100644
--- a/Internationalization/fr.lproj/Localizable.strings
+++ b/Internationalization/fr.lproj/Localizable.strings
@@ -8,7 +8,7 @@
"\tRight to Left" = "\tDe droite à gauche";
/* About menu item. */
-"About" = "À propos de";
+"About %@" = "À propos de %@";
/* Align Left menu item. */
"Align Left" = "Aligner à gauche";
@@ -94,8 +94,11 @@
/* Help menu title. */
"Help" = "Aide";
+/* Help menu item. */
+"%@ Help" = "%@ Aide";
+
/* Hide menu item. */
-"Hide" = "Masquer";
+"Hide %@" = "Masquer %@";
/* Hide Others menu item. */
"Hide Others" = "Masquer les autres";
@@ -146,7 +149,7 @@
"Print…" = "Imprimer…";
/* Quit menu item. */
-"Quit" = "Quitter";
+"Quit %@" = "Quitter %@";
/* Redo menu item. */
"Redo" = "Rétablir";